Programme Overview
The Undergraduate Certificate in Hydrologic Signal Processing Techniques is designed for students and professionals seeking to enhance their understanding and application of advanced signal processing methodologies specifically within the hydrological domain. This program equips learners with the necessary skills to analyze, interpret, and model hydrological data using cutting-edge technologies and software tools. Key areas of study include signal processing fundamentals, hydrological data analysis, geostatistical methods, real-time flood prediction, and environmental monitoring.
Learners will develop robust skills in data acquisition, preprocessing, filtering, and spectral analysis, enabling them to process and interpret hydrological signals accurately. They will also gain proficiency in using specialized software and programming languages, such as MATLAB and Python, for hydrological modeling and data analysis. Additionally, the program emphasizes the application of machine learning techniques to predict hydrological events and improve water resource management.

Topics Covered
- Signal Acquisition and Sampling: Covers the methods and equipment used to collect hydrologic data.: Fourier Analysis: Explores the use of Fourier transforms in signal processing.
- Filtering Techniques: Examines various filters for signal enhancement and noise reduction.: Time Series Analysis: Investigates statistical methods for analyzing temporal data.
- Digital Signal Processing: Focuses on processing hydrologic signals using digital techniques.: Case Studies: Analyzes real-world hydrologic signal processing scenarios and applications.
